Key ceremony item for the Faircompare rate-parity checker. Before rotating the scraper signing key, confirm both custodians are present and the Faircompare audit log is armed. Old key gets shredded only after the parity diff job completes a clean run against the staging hotel feed. If the ceremony vault rejects the new key, recovery requires the passphrase recorded directly below.

unlock words, bafof-kawef: soreth-nordor-belwyn-gorvan-julael-belys

## FareForge Rules Engine — Release Steps

Before publishing a new shipping-fee ruleset, run the conformance suite against the staging catalog. Version the ruleset bundle, then sign it; the Tollgate loader rejects unsigned bundles. Record the bundle hash in the release log. Future maintainers: do not skip signing even for hotfixes. The signing key used by the pipeline is:

release key, tafop-hahaf: bky4_9taM

Night-shift staff: Floor 4 of the Tellhaven Building opens this week. After 21:00, access is via the rear stairwell only; the lifts are locked out overnight during the settling period. Complete a walk-through of the new floor once per shift and log it. The stairwell keypad accepts the code below.

badge for yahop-fawep: bdg-XBKXI-68071

Subject: Pricing experiment cut-over

Hello plugin authors: the Farely ticket-pricing experiment moved to the v3 decision engine last night. Your plugins now receive the `fare_context` object instead of raw rule IDs; legacy hooks stay callable through month end. Variant allocation is unchanged. The engine is currently running with the following configuration.

service settings:
ralael:
  pin: 7453
  tenant: zorath
  seal: seal_087806e4
  metrics_host: metrics.ralael.paliqworks.example
  standby_team: fraath
  escalation: praok-istiel
  nonce: 10e083